What Athletic Trainer covers

Athletic trainers are allied health care professionals who work in consultation with or under the direction of physicians, and specialize in the prevention, assessment, treatment and rehabilitation of injuries and illnesses. Currently, the entry-level employment requirements are a bachelor's degree with a major in athletic training from an accredited university or college. A majority of athletic trainers hold advanced degrees. National board certification is generally required as a condition of state licensure and employment. Most states regulate athletic trainers, and they practice within the scope of that license or regulation. Clinical practice includes emergency care, rehabilitation, reconditioning, therapeutic exercise, wellness programs, exercise physiology, kinesiology, biomechanics, nutrition, psychology and health care administration.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 2255A2300X
Respiratory, Developmental, Rehabilitative and Restorative Service Providers Specialist/Technologist Athletic Trainer

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 7 1 0 3 1 2 6 5
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 7 2 0 6 1 4 6 1

Sum = 53 · next multiple of 10 = 60 · check digit = 7 · actual last digit = 7

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
